What is a temporary parttime?

Temporary part-time jobs are positions where employees work fewer hours than full-time staff and are hired for a limited period. These roles can last from a few days to several months and are often used to fill gaps during busy seasons, cover employee absences, or complete short-term projects. Temporary part-time jobs offer flexibility for both employers and workers, making them ideal for students, retirees, or anyone seeking supplemental income. They can be found in various industries, including retail, hospitality, administration, and healthcare.

What does a temporary parttime do?

Temporary part-time positions often involve a variety of tasks depending on the industry and employer's needs. You might be asked to assist with administrative duties, customer service, data entry, or support ongoing projects with specific, short-term goals. These roles typically offer flexible schedules and require adaptability, as priorities can shift quickly. Teamwork is common, and you'll likely collaborate with permanent staff to ensure smooth operation during peak periods or staff shortages.

What is the difference between Temporary Parttime vs Temporary Fulltime?

AspectTemporary ParttimeTemporary Fulltime
Work HoursFewer hours per week, typically less than 30More hours per week, usually 30 or more
CredentialsOften requires basic qualifications or noneSimilar credentials, but may require more experience
Work EnvironmentSame as fulltime, often in office or retail settingsSame as parttime, in various industries
Employment DurationShort-term, project-based or seasonalShort-term, project-based or seasonal

Temporary Parttime jobs involve fewer hours and are often short-term, ideal for flexible schedules. Temporary Fulltime roles offer more hours but are still temporary, suitable for those seeking more consistent work hours. Both share similar credentials and work environments, differing mainly in hours worked per week.
